State Goal for Gifted Education


Students who participate in services designed for gifted/talented students will demonstrate skills in
self-directed learning, thinking, research, and communication as evidenced by the development of
innovative products and performances that reflect individuality and creativity and are advanced in relation
to students of similar age,experience, or environment. High school graduates who have participated in
services for gifted/talented students will have produced products and performances of professional quality
as part of their program services.

The Assessment Process


● The state requires annual testing be allowed and a minimum of 3 assessments including quantitative 
and qualitative data.  
● We use a combination of nationally normed standardized tests for ability, reasoning and 
achievement, as well as anecdotal data from teachers and/or parents.  
● Additional data is collected as needed and at the discretion of the Campus Screening and Placement 
Committee. 
● One assessment is non-verbal (with no language) and the others can be offered in English or 
Spanish. 
● Placement decisions are made at the campus level through a holistic case study approach by the 
Campus Screening and Placement Committee. 

Timeline and Checklist 

1. Determine whether testing for gifted services is right for your child.  
2. If you would like to refer your child for testing, fill out the online form 
https://forms.gle/D8oJeN6PH2aae4BNA Please visit our website for more information regarding 
gifted services and the identification process and procedure: 
https://teachlearn.roundrockisd.org/gifted-and-advanced-academic-services/tag/ (Forms available 
11/11/19-12/06/19). 
3. At the end of the online form, you are required to print the Permission to Test form (also page 2 
here). This hard copy must be turned into your student’s campus by Dec. 6, 2019. 
4. The online form must be completed online AND the Permission to Test form (hard copy) must be 
completed and turned into the campus by Dec. 6, 2019 by 4:00 p.m, 
5. Note: If you do not have the ability to fill out the online form due to internet access or you need a 
Spanish form, please speak with the TAG specialist (elementary) or TAG Counselor (secondary) to 
acquire a paper form as soon as possible.   
6. Testing will begin in mid-January and will be complete by the end of February. Those who need 
additional assessments for subject areas will continue testing in March. You will be notified of specific 
testing windows by your campus.  
7. Notification of committee decisions will be made no later than March 2 for initial placement.
